   Hillary Clinton’s email troubles just keep getting weirder and   
   weirder -- and harder for anyone but the most die-hard Clinton   
   fans to ignore.   
      
   The latest twist is news that four years’ worth of State   
   Department emails from Clinton’s top IT staffer, Bryan Pagliano,   
   can’t be found.   
      
   “The Department has searched for Mr. Pagliano’s email pst file   
   and has not located one that covers the time period of Secretary   
   Clinton’s tenure,” said State’s Elizabeth Trudeau.   
      
   State was, however, able to find Pagliano emails for his “recent   
   work at the Department as a contractor, but the files are from   
   after Secretary Clinton left the Department.”   
      
   In other words, only those emails he sent after Clinton left   
   State can be found. How convenient.   
      
   Pagliano, for those following the story, has been granted   
   immunity for his testimony about how he set up Clinton’s private   
   email server in her home, which she used exclusively to conduct   
   State Department business. He is, in other words, a key witness   
   in what could end up being a criminal case.   
      
   The missing emails came to light as the result of a Republican   
   National Committee Freedom of Information Act request -- not,   
   it’s worth noting, from any mainstream media outlet -- which   
   asked for Pagliano’s emails along with Clinton’s Blackberry   
   Messenger communication.   
      
   “It’s hard to believe that an IT staffer who set up Hillary   
   Clinton’s reckless email server never sent or received a single   
   work-related email in the four years he worked at the State   
   Department,”  RNC spokesman Raj Shah told The Daily Beast. “Such   
   records might shed light on his role in setting up Clinton’s   
   server, and why he was granted immunity by the FBI.”
